ERIE, Pa. – Penn State Behrend men's basketball player Mason Blankenberg, and men's volleyball players Joseph Sciscio and Jack Wilcox were named the Allegheny Mountain Collegiate Conference (AMCC) Athletes of the Week.
Blankenberg averaged 17.0 points and 7.0 rebounds, while going 7-for-14 from three-point range in a pair of AMCC wins for the Lions. He tallied a season-best 23 points to go along with eight rebounds, three assists and a steal in the win at Pitt-Bradford. He followed that up with 11 points, seven rebounds and two assists in the victory over Carlow. For the week, he shot 52 percent from the floor and 50 percent from long range to help the Lions stay a perfect 9-0 in AMCC play.
Wilcox earned Offensive Player of the Week for men's volleyball. He led the Lions to a 2-2 week with 38 kills, 20 digs and 19 blocks along with four service aces. Wilcox had double-digit kills on Saturday in each match, knocking down 15 vs. Nichols and 11 in the win over SUNY Poly. He also added eight blocks assists vs. SUNY Poly and six digs.
Sciscio was named Defensive Player of the Week for recording 19 blocks (four solo and 15 assists) in four matches to start the season. He also added 26 kills and four digs. Against Nichols, Sciscio posted 12 kills and five block assists. Sciscio is currently tied for the lead in the AMCC with a 1.27 blocks per set average.
